H-most-doladenie pre krokový motor
Moderátori: Drakoush, Moderátori
H-most-doladenie pre krokový motor
Poprosil by som o pomoc s ovládačom pre krokový motor.
Obvod vľavo s LM358 je na výrobu PWM signálu.
Krokový motor ovládam z Arduina vyslaním logických úrovní do vstupov A,B,D,E.
Pokiaľ motor stojí, Arduino vyšle log. 1 na vstupy C a F.
PWM signál cca 700 Hz sa cez AND hradlo dostane na T7 a zníži sa tým odber zo zdroja.
Ovládač funguje zatiaľ:
- s napájaním krokového motora 12V.
- bez 1 Ohmových odporov (R29,30,31,32).
Niekto mi to doporučil, kôli špičkám z motora.
- bez zenerových diod (D1,2,3,4,), tie by mali obmedziť max. napätie medzi G a D.
Potreboval by som zvýšiť napätie na krokový motor až na 36V,
poprosím o radu ako zapojiť tú ochranu aby mi pri vyššom napájaní
krokového motora neodchádzali tranzistory.
Obvod vľavo s LM358 je na výrobu PWM signálu.
Krokový motor ovládam z Arduina vyslaním logických úrovní do vstupov A,B,D,E.
Pokiaľ motor stojí, Arduino vyšle log. 1 na vstupy C a F.
PWM signál cca 700 Hz sa cez AND hradlo dostane na T7 a zníži sa tým odber zo zdroja.
Ovládač funguje zatiaľ:
- s napájaním krokového motora 12V.
- bez 1 Ohmových odporov (R29,30,31,32).
Niekto mi to doporučil, kôli špičkám z motora.
- bez zenerových diod (D1,2,3,4,), tie by mali obmedziť max. napätie medzi G a D.
Potreboval by som zvýšiť napätie na krokový motor až na 36V,
poprosím o radu ako zapojiť tú ochranu aby mi pri vyššom napájaní
krokového motora neodchádzali tranzistory.
0
Re: H-most-doladenie pre krokový motor
Trochu mi uniká v dnešní době smysl tvého počínání.To má být nějaká semestrální práce?
Nebude mnohem jednoduší zakoupit na tuhle aplikaci konkrétně navržený integrovaný obvod případně přímo hotový driver?
Nepíšeš nic o použitém motoru. Jaké jsou jeho parametry? U klasického driveru je to uděláno tak, že se podle proudu motoru nastaví jeho hodnota na driveru a on se pak chová jako proudový zdroj. Je to z toho důvodu, že vynutí motoru se díky indukčnosti v závislosti na kmitočtu chová jako proměnný odpor a při vyšších frekvencích ( otáčkách) by se procházející proud snižoval. Takhle to ten proudový zdroj kompenzuje na výstupu zvyšováním napětí, při kterém protlačí stále stejně velký proud. Takže pokud by jsi to chtěl také tak řešit, musel by jsi do těch výkonových konců doplnit snímání procházejícího proudu a regulovat ho na úroveň kterou potřebuje tvůj motor.
Teoreticky by to mohlo zřejmě dokázat i to tvé PWM, ale musela by tam být nějaká vazba na ten procházející proud do motoru.
Nebude mnohem jednoduší zakoupit na tuhle aplikaci konkrétně navržený integrovaný obvod případně přímo hotový driver?
Nepíšeš nic o použitém motoru. Jaké jsou jeho parametry? U klasického driveru je to uděláno tak, že se podle proudu motoru nastaví jeho hodnota na driveru a on se pak chová jako proudový zdroj. Je to z toho důvodu, že vynutí motoru se díky indukčnosti v závislosti na kmitočtu chová jako proměnný odpor a při vyšších frekvencích ( otáčkách) by se procházející proud snižoval. Takhle to ten proudový zdroj kompenzuje na výstupu zvyšováním napětí, při kterém protlačí stále stejně velký proud. Takže pokud by jsi to chtěl také tak řešit, musel by jsi do těch výkonových konců doplnit snímání procházejícího proudu a regulovat ho na úroveň kterou potřebuje tvůj motor.
Teoreticky by to mohlo zřejmě dokázat i to tvé PWM, ale musela by tam být nějaká vazba na ten procházející proud do motoru.
0
Re: H-most-doladenie pre krokový motor
ide o bipolárny krokový motor (NEMA23XL), s odberom až 4,5 A, katalóg strana 3.
Potreboval by som z neho dostať okolo 100 ot. / min s tlačnou (i ťahovou) silou na vozíku lineárneho vedenia cca 200 N.
Motor má hriadeľ spojenú priamo so šróbovicou s priemerom 12 mm a stúpaním 50 mm/ot.
Potreboval by som z neho dostať okolo 100 ot. / min s tlačnou (i ťahovou) silou na vozíku lineárneho vedenia cca 200 N.
Motor má hriadeľ spojenú priamo so šróbovicou s priemerom 12 mm a stúpaním 50 mm/ot.
- Prílohy
-
- Motordatasheet_EN.pdf
- (2.11 MiB) 48 stiahnutí
0
Re: H-most-doladenie pre krokový motor
Pokud je to tak, tak bych koupil driver postavený na čipu TB6600 od Toshiby a víc bych neřešil.
https://www.ebay.com/itm/CNC-Single-Axi ... 0005.m1851
Jestli ti to dá těch 200N si už musíš zjistit sám. Teoreticky by i mohlo, podle zjednodušeného výpočtu a zanedbání tření mi vyšlo že budeš potřebovat více jak 1,59Nm.
(http://forum.strojirenstvi.cz/viewtopic.php?t=2813) Při té rychlosti posuvu budeš ale muset počítat se zrychlením a celkovou hmotností... Zřejmě tam bude muset být i plynulý rozjezd a brždění. A to už budeš za hranou požadavku, viz ty předchozí výpočty.
https://www.ebay.com/itm/CNC-Single-Axi ... 0005.m1851
Jestli ti to dá těch 200N si už musíš zjistit sám. Teoreticky by i mohlo, podle zjednodušeného výpočtu a zanedbání tření mi vyšlo že budeš potřebovat více jak 1,59Nm.
(http://forum.strojirenstvi.cz/viewtopic.php?t=2813) Při té rychlosti posuvu budeš ale muset počítat se zrychlením a celkovou hmotností... Zřejmě tam bude muset být i plynulý rozjezd a brždění. A to už budeš za hranou požadavku, viz ty předchozí výpočty.
0
Re: H-most-doladenie pre krokový motor
ten motor dosiahne krútiaci moment až 3,5 Nm (zrejme za ideálneho nabudenia: napätie + prúd)
TB 6600 driver som skúšal, parádička, len pri vyšších otáčkach skoro žiadna sila.
Poprosil by som Ťa ak vieš, pomôž mi s ochranou výkonových tranzistorov v H mostíkoch, aby som ho mohol napájať vyšším napätím (40V),
mali by sa niekde medzi G a S elektródu FET tranzistora dať zenerky+odpory aby sa medzi nimi neobjavilo napätie vyššie ako 15 V, pretože väčšinou je u nich Ugs max 20V.
Tento Mostík mi chodí celkom dobre no motor je slabý, a keď zdvihnem napätie vyššie ako 12V, odchádzajú mi FETy.
V skutočnom zapojení zenerky nie sú. Zú na schéme zapojené správne???
Inak moc som pozeral zapojenia po nete, no nie som moc múdrejší, preto hľadám pomoc takouto cestou...
Ďakujem
TB 6600 driver som skúšal, parádička, len pri vyšších otáčkach skoro žiadna sila.
Poprosil by som Ťa ak vieš, pomôž mi s ochranou výkonových tranzistorov v H mostíkoch, aby som ho mohol napájať vyšším napätím (40V),
mali by sa niekde medzi G a S elektródu FET tranzistora dať zenerky+odpory aby sa medzi nimi neobjavilo napätie vyššie ako 15 V, pretože väčšinou je u nich Ugs max 20V.
Tento Mostík mi chodí celkom dobre no motor je slabý, a keď zdvihnem napätie vyššie ako 12V, odchádzajú mi FETy.
V skutočnom zapojení zenerky nie sú. Zú na schéme zapojené správne???
Inak moc som pozeral zapojenia po nete, no nie som moc múdrejší, preto hľadám pomoc takouto cestou...
Ďakujem
0
Re: H-most-doladenie pre krokový motor
Ochrana těch vstupů zenerkami je řešená třeba zde:
http://www.electro-tech-online.com/thre ... 136/page-4
Další možností je snížit například 12V stabilizátorem to napájecí napětí a napájet jím ten budící stupeň:
https://electronics.stackexchange.com/q ... uit-design
Regulace proudu je popsaná zde:
http://www.st.com/content/ccc/resource/ ... 003754.pdf
Je to sice pro IO ale princip je stejný.
Otázkou je proč ty tranzistory "odcházejí" zda je to skutečně průrazem řídící elektrody, nebo špatným časováním můstku, indukčním napětím od motoru...
A proč ti nefungoval ten originální driver TB 6600? Měl jsi na něm dostatečně velké napájecí napětí? Jak jsi měl nastavené mikrokroky?
http://www.electro-tech-online.com/thre ... 136/page-4
Další možností je snížit například 12V stabilizátorem to napájecí napětí a napájet jím ten budící stupeň:
https://electronics.stackexchange.com/q ... uit-design
Regulace proudu je popsaná zde:
http://www.st.com/content/ccc/resource/ ... 003754.pdf
Je to sice pro IO ale princip je stejný.
Otázkou je proč ty tranzistory "odcházejí" zda je to skutečně průrazem řídící elektrody, nebo špatným časováním můstku, indukčním napětím od motoru...
A proč ti nefungoval ten originální driver TB 6600? Měl jsi na něm dostatečně velké napájecí napětí? Jak jsi měl nastavené mikrokroky?
0
Re: H-most-doladenie pre krokový motor
bez zeneriek so zapojenim z prveho prispevku mas samozrejme napajacie napetie na G. Zenerky tam musia byt avsak nie tak ako je to na scheme. Horne zenerky odstrelia pri prekroceni ich napetia, nemaju pred sebou ziaden odpor na ktorom by sa to napetie prekurilo. Pre zenrku D4 tuto funkciu ma odpor R1 (pre D3, odpor R2 ....,), aj ked neviem ci prave 6k8 je ta spravna hodnota, taketo odpory treba pridat aj pre D1 a D2.
dalej, tou PWM vlastne odpojis cely mostik, okrem jeho riadenia , od zeme , iba pridanim zeneriek sa ti budu odpalovat aj zenerky aj budiace tranzistory - cez ktore potecie prud do zeme v case ked bude rozopnuty T7.
A vobec, da sa to rozbehat s takto urobenym PWM ?
dalej, tou PWM vlastne odpojis cely mostik, okrem jeho riadenia , od zeme , iba pridanim zeneriek sa ti budu odpalovat aj zenerky aj budiace tranzistory - cez ktore potecie prud do zeme v case ked bude rozopnuty T7.
A vobec, da sa to rozbehat s takto urobenym PWM ?
0
Re: H-most-doladenie pre krokový motor
Tie H-mosty chodia celkom dobre aj s PWM ale to používam len keď motor stojí.
Riadenie toho všetkého ide z Arduina - ovládanie motora i PWM.
Riadenie toho všetkého ide z Arduina - ovládanie motora i PWM.
0
Re: H-most-doladenie pre krokový motor
ten most ide momentálne ešte aj bez odporov R29, R30, R31 a R32.
pomôžu tieto odpory aby sa indukčným napätím z motora neodpálilli tranzistory???
pomôžu tieto odpory aby sa indukčným napätím z motora neodpálilli tranzistory???
0
Re: H-most-doladenie pre krokový motor
Hod to cele do kosa a kup normalny driver bud s ciny alebo ceska. Aspon 80V
Mas to totwlne zle navrhnute,kapacit agate ti nic nehovori.
Najprv mysli pocitaj a potom nieco realizuj.
Pozri si grat toho motora. Kazdy krokovy motor s rastucimi otackami ma klesajuci moment a to dost značne.
Serva su na tom podstatne lepsie.
Kedze som ti usetril mopec casu nad tym tvojim driverom.
Mozes ist pocitat aky silu ti treba aby to do tych tvojich 200.
Potom pozriet graf motora.(bacha co znamenaju hodnoty u krokacov v Nm. Nieje moment ako moment.
Dufam ze si neskusal tu parodiu tb6600 4A ta neda ani omylom 2A bez upravy.
A potom sa rozhodnut co dalej.
Mas to totwlne zle navrhnute,kapacit agate ti nic nehovori.
Najprv mysli pocitaj a potom nieco realizuj.
Pozri si grat toho motora. Kazdy krokovy motor s rastucimi otackami ma klesajuci moment a to dost značne.
Serva su na tom podstatne lepsie.
Kedze som ti usetril mopec casu nad tym tvojim driverom.
Mozes ist pocitat aky silu ti treba aby to do tych tvojich 200.
Potom pozriet graf motora.(bacha co znamenaju hodnoty u krokacov v Nm. Nieje moment ako moment.
Dufam ze si neskusal tu parodiu tb6600 4A ta neda ani omylom 2A bez upravy.
A potom sa rozhodnut co dalej.
0
Re: H-most-doladenie pre krokový motor
a čo je "normálny driver" pre bipolárny krokový motor NENA 23XL ???
0
- Najgel
- Ultimate člen
- Príspevky: 1695
- Dátum registrácie: 02 Júl 2010, 00:00
- Bydlisko: Námestovo, Žilina(škola)
- Vek: 29
Re: H-most-doladenie pre krokový motor
Písal som ti v SS aj som ti ponúkol. DRV8711 prípadne podobné IO.
0
Keď neodpisujem tak tu nie som, alebo som a neodpisujem
MPLAB & PIC
Texas Instruments DSP TMS320Fxxxxx
Tevo Tarantula 3D
Ponúkam 3D tlač.
Ponúkam návrh a vývoj elektroniky na zákazku.
UNIZA 5.ročník
MPLAB & PIC
Texas Instruments DSP TMS320Fxxxxx
Tevo Tarantula 3D
Ponúkam 3D tlač.
Ponúkam návrh a vývoj elektroniky na zákazku.
UNIZA 5.ročník
Re: H-most-doladenie pre krokový motor
https://cnc.inshop.cz/samostatne-drivery/Kamos napísal:a čo je "normálny driver" pre bipolárny krokový motor NENA 23XL ???
Mozno by ti stacil m542 ale tam sa obavam ze budes limitovany nozkym napajacim napatim
Alebo nejaky cinsky driver 80v 5A
Najl3spie napisat tu naco to planujes pouzit skor ti poradia.
http://forum.strojirenstvi.cz/index.php
0
Re: H-most-doladenie pre krokový motor
Tak o čo vlastne ide?
Mám lineárne vedenie kde je vozík spojený cez šróbovicu so stúpaním 50 mm /1otáčka s krokovým motorom Nema 23XL.
Na vozík upevním priem. vidlicu a na stat. časť zariadenia priem. zásuvku tak. aby pomocou vozíka sa vidlica dostala do zásuvky a potom aby zase vyšla von.
Je nutná dráha 200mm, rýchlosť zasúvania a vyťahovania vidlice musí byť (0,8 ± 0,1) m/s.
Vidlica sa má zasúvať i vyťahovať do pevnej zásuvky rýchlosťou 7,5 zasunutí (alebo vysunutí) za minútu.
Elektrický kontakt sa udržiava nie dlhšie ako 4 s a nie kratšie ako 2 s.
Sila potrebná na vytiahnutie vidllice zo zásuvky by nemala byť väčšia ako 200 N.
Pre krokový motor by to malo znamenať: chod dopredu 200 mm s max. silou, zastavenie motora na 2s, chod motora dozadu 200 mm s max. silou, zastavenie motora na 10 až 15s (asi)- tak aby počet zdvihov zostal 7,5 za minútu. (1 zdvih je zasunutie alebo vysunutie),
počas státia motora skočí PWM motora na 50%, inak je na 100%.
Potrebujem aby strojček previedol 5000 cyklov, čiže 5000 zasunutí a 5000 vysunutí.
Momentálny stav je že to chodí no výrazne pomalšie (i keď počet zdvihov za minútu je dodržaný) no motor má pomerne malú silu.
Mám lineárne vedenie kde je vozík spojený cez šróbovicu so stúpaním 50 mm /1otáčka s krokovým motorom Nema 23XL.
Na vozík upevním priem. vidlicu a na stat. časť zariadenia priem. zásuvku tak. aby pomocou vozíka sa vidlica dostala do zásuvky a potom aby zase vyšla von.
Je nutná dráha 200mm, rýchlosť zasúvania a vyťahovania vidlice musí byť (0,8 ± 0,1) m/s.
Vidlica sa má zasúvať i vyťahovať do pevnej zásuvky rýchlosťou 7,5 zasunutí (alebo vysunutí) za minútu.
Elektrický kontakt sa udržiava nie dlhšie ako 4 s a nie kratšie ako 2 s.
Sila potrebná na vytiahnutie vidllice zo zásuvky by nemala byť väčšia ako 200 N.
Pre krokový motor by to malo znamenať: chod dopredu 200 mm s max. silou, zastavenie motora na 2s, chod motora dozadu 200 mm s max. silou, zastavenie motora na 10 až 15s (asi)- tak aby počet zdvihov zostal 7,5 za minútu. (1 zdvih je zasunutie alebo vysunutie),
počas státia motora skočí PWM motora na 50%, inak je na 100%.
Potrebujem aby strojček previedol 5000 cyklov, čiže 5000 zasunutí a 5000 vysunutí.
Momentálny stav je že to chodí no výrazne pomalšie (i keď počet zdvihov za minútu je dodržaný) no motor má pomerne malú silu.
0
-
- Podobné témy
- Odpovedí
- Zobrazení
- Posledný príspevok
-
- 22 Odpovedí
- 2110 Zobrazení
-
Posledný príspevok od používateľa romiadam
-
- 18 Odpovedí
- 6956 Zobrazení
-
Posledný príspevok od používateľa AdamVarga
-
- 18 Odpovedí
- 1980 Zobrazení
-
Posledný príspevok od používateľa cs001
-
- 2 Odpovedí
- 575 Zobrazení
-
Posledný príspevok od používateľa enigma
-
- 16 Odpovedí
- 1812 Zobrazení
-
Posledný príspevok od používateľa Amaterr